技术文摘
uniapp实现登录验证功能
Uniapp实现登录验证功能
在当今数字化的时代,应用程序的登录验证功能至关重要,它关乎用户信息安全和应用的正常运营。Uniapp作为一款强大的跨平台开发框架,为开发者提供了便捷的方式来实现登录验证功能。
我们需要搭建好Uniapp项目的基本框架。在项目的页面结构中创建登录页面,通过HTML标签设计出简洁明了的登录界面,包含用户名输入框、密码输入框以及登录按钮等元素。利用CSS样式对界面进行美化,提升用户体验。
接着,在JavaScript逻辑代码部分,获取用户在输入框中输入的用户名和密码。这可以通过Uniapp提供的事件绑定和数据获取方法轻松实现。例如,使用v-model指令将输入框的值绑定到数据变量上,方便后续操作。
登录验证的核心在于与后端服务器进行数据交互。Uniapp提供了强大的网络请求方法,如uni.request。我们将用户输入的用户名和密码发送到后端服务器,服务器接收到数据后,会在数据库中进行查询比对。如果用户名和密码匹配成功,服务器会返回相应的验证成功信息;反之,则返回错误提示。
在前端接收到服务器的响应后,根据返回的状态码和信息进行相应处理。若验证成功,我们可以使用uni.navigateTo或uni.switchTab等方法跳转到应用的主页面,并将用户登录状态存储在本地缓存中,方便后续页面判断用户是否已登录。若验证失败,则弹出提示框告知用户用户名或密码错误。
为了进一步增强安全性,我们还可以添加密码加密、验证码验证等功能。密码加密可以使用一些常见的加密算法,如MD5、SHA等,在前端对用户输入的密码进行加密后再发送到后端。验证码验证则可以有效防止恶意登录行为,通过在登录页面添加验证码图片,用户需要输入正确的验证码才能进行登录操作。
通过以上步骤,我们利用Uniapp成功实现了登录验证功能,为用户提供了安全可靠的登录体验,同时也保障了应用程序的数据安全。
TAGS: 验证机制 登录功能 Uniapp技术 uniapp登录验证
- Linux 防御 SYN 攻击的详细步骤
- Linux 运维人员掌握编程语言是否必要
- Linux 中利用受限 bash 创建特定权限账号的代码剖析
- Linux 超大文件传输方法解析
- 详解让 history 命令显示日期和时间的方法
- Linux 中实现一段时间无活动用户自动登出的方法
- Win11 找不到 DNS 地址的解决办法:三种有效方案助您恢复网页访问
- Win10 声卡驱动的卸载与重装教程
- 在 Linux 中轻松隐藏文件与文件夹的技巧
- U盘变光驱制作 USB-CDROM 实现系统安装
- Win10 电脑桌面空白如何恢复?恢复 Win10 桌面空白的方法
- Linux 与 Windows 双启动的时间同步难题完美破解
- CentOS 发布内核安全补丁 修复 Meltdown 和 Spectre 漏洞
- 12 条 Linux 中 MySQL/MariaDB 安全最佳实践浅析
- G40/50-70、SR1000 随机 Linux 改装 Win7 系统的实现途径